Common issues for Brookfield Honda owners include premature brake wear from frequent stop-and-go traffic on Ogden Avenue and 31st Street, and air conditioning system strain from our humid summers. We also frequently service suspension components due to wear from local potholes and seasonal temperature swings.

Seek service immediately if you notice jerking, hesitation, or a burning smell, as CVT issues can escalate quickly. For Brookfield drivers, regular CVT fluid changes are critical, often recommended more frequently than the manual states due to heavy traffic conditions, to prevent costly transmission failure.
For a typical brake pad and rotor replacement on one axle, Brookfield drivers can expect to pay between $300 and $500 at a reputable independent shop, depending on the model. Prices can be higher for dealership service or for performance models, so always request a detailed written estimate upfront.
Yes, your Honda must pass the Illinois vehicle emissions test, which is required for most 1996 and newer models registered in Cook County (including Brookfield) every two years. A reputable local shop can diagnose and repair common check engine light issues, such as faulty oxygen sensors or catalytic converters, to ensure your Honda passes.
